Iran's COVID-19 death toll hits 2,757

Iran's coronavirus death toll reached 2,757 on Monday with 117 more victims, said the Iranian health ministry's spokesperson Kianush Jahanpur, Report says citing IRNA.
The country reported 3,186 new cases, raising the tally to 41,495, according to the health official.
Jahanpur stressed that 13,911 recovered from the illness, while 3,511 people are in critical condition.
